Strategic Dynamics in Florida's 2026 Primary Elections

Florida's primaries on Tuesday usher in a critical phase in the strategic contest for control over state and federal representation, marking the first major electoral test under newly redrawn congressional districts. These midterm elections serve as both a reflection and catalyst of regional political dynamics, as Republicans strive to solidify their influence under the aegis of President Donald Trump.

The Republican-controlled Florida legislature has tactically engineered these districts to enhance their electoral advantage, a maneuver aligned with broader national efforts to consolidate power. Democrats, while facing an increasingly challenging landscape, are nonetheless mobilizing to counteract these structural shifts, aiming to secure pivotal wins despite long odds.

Among the pivotal contests, the Republican gubernatorial primary looms large, with Congressman Byron Donalds emerging as a frontrunner, buoyed by Trump's endorsement. The race is further intensified by the diverse array of contenders, including high-profile figures like Lieutenant Governor Jay Collins and former State House Speaker Paul Renner. In stark contrast to past decades, Florida's political realignment over successive election cycles underscores the evolving battleground that is emblematic of the state’s shifting identity.
